It's officially opening week of high school football, our panel of football contributors have returned for a fourth season to list the most intriguing games throughout the 2025 regular season.


These matchups were selected based on a number of variables. Such as potential playoff implications, league titles at stake, or simply rivalry games.


We're doing something slightly different this season, and giving our top two games for each week. So don't be discouraged if your teams' game isn't on here, it's just our opinion of must-see games that week.


Week 1 (August 21-23)

Coal Grove at Russell

Coal Grove leads series 2-1

Last Meeting: 1953 - Coal Grove 48, Russell 0

This tops the list of the matchups in week one. The Hornets are looking to pick up a win with a potential goldmine of playoff points at stake. Meanwhile, the Red Devils are looking to get their season rolling off to a good start ahead of some key rivalry games in the coming weeks.


Raceland at Ashland

Ashland leads series 25-10

Last Meeting: 2024 - Ashland 28, Raceland 7

This one is up there on the list of opening week games. The Rams are expecting big things this fall and a win at Putnam Stadium would get things rolling right out of the gate. For the Tomcats, this will be a great challenge to begin the season and gauge what's in store for this year's team.


Week 2 (August. 29-30)

Cincinnati McNicholas at Wheelersburg

Wheelersburg leads series 2-1

Last Meeting: 2024 - McNicholas 34, Wheelersburg 3

This will be an important game for the Pirates for multiple reasons. First, it'll be a measuring stick as to where this team is at. Two, the amount of playoff points at stake. And finally, the Pirates will be seeking to return the favor after suffering a lopsided loss last season.


Ironton vs. Liberty Christian Academy, VA

First ever meeting

On paper this game should be worth the price of admission - and at worse - paying attention to. Ironton will be looking to take advantage of LCA losing some major talent to graduation and get a treasure trove of playoff points from this one.


Week 3 (September 5-6)

Ironton at Cincinnati McNicholas

McNicholas leads series 2-1-1

Last Meeting: 1983 - Ironton 14, McNicholas 14

This could turn out to be the Tigers’ toughest opponent on their regular season schedule. McNicholas has high expectations this fall and a bout with the defending D-5 state champions would be a feather in their hat for 2025. Ironton will be battling a tough team and long drive to the southwest part of Ohio.


Martinsburg at Huntington

Martinsburg leads series 7-2

Last Meeting: 2024 State Semifinals - Martinsburg 35, Huntington 34

The Bulldogs were able to stop Huntington's 2-point conversion try with under a minute left to advance to the finals of the Class AAAA title game and an eventual state championship. This season, the Highlanders will host Martinsburg in a what could be a preview of a postseason rematch.


Week 4 (September 12-13)

Rock Hill at Fairland

Fairland leas series 49-26-1

Last Meeting: 2024 - Fairland 49, Rock Hill 14

This OVC opener will a critical game for both squads as both teams are looking to keep pace in the OVC title race. Both teams took heavy losses to graduation, which makes this a crucial game for them. The Redmen will also be searching to snap a 9-game skid to the Dragons too.


Spring Valley at Huntington

Huntington leads series 14-13

Last Meeting: 2024 - Huntington 40, Spring Valley 21

The Highlanders took the lead back in series for the first time since 2018 with a convincing win. This seasons' showdown will be another case of a measuring stick for both teams, especially Spring Valley. Plus it'll be a test for the Highlanders to get refocused fast after facing a tough Oakland, TN team the week prior.


Week 5 (September 19-20)

Coal Grove at Portsmouth

Series tied 5-5

Last Meeting: 2024 - Portsmouth 34, Coal Grove 0

This could wind up being a pivotal game in the race for the OVC title. The Trojans have turned the tide of the series winning 4-straight and five of the last six. And while the Hornets return the most experience between the two squads, Portsmouth should be plenty enough prepared for this week 5 showdown.


Jackson at Ironton 

Ironton leads series 38-9-7

Last Meeting: 2024 - Ironton 51, Jackson 14

Last season’s game was a shocker considering how anticipated it was on both sides. Despite Jackson’s graduation losses, they’ve always been a stout challenge. The Ironmen will still have QB Bodhi Wolford at their disposal to challenge the Tiger defense as well.


Week 6 (September 26-27)

Ironton at Wheelersburg

Ironton leads series 23-14

Last Meeting: 2024 Regional Finals- Ironton 55, Wheelersburg 0

This series has taken momentum swings in the past 15 years. Right now, the Tigers have controlled the series with wins in 6 of the last 8. Despite that, it's still one of the few regular season match-ups in the area featuring regional title game contenders. Plus, anything can happen in rivalry games.


Cin. Purcell Marian at Rock Hill

First ever meeting

This will be a huge midseason game for the Redmen. The Cavaliers will have to endure a tough schedule prior to making their trip to Redmen Country and could be vulnerable. A win could also help aid Rock Hill in securing a playoff despite what happens with the OVC race.


Week 7 (October 3-4)

Symmes Valley at Beaver Eastern

Eastern leads series 6-4

Last Meeting: 2024 - Eastern 53, Symmes Valley 29

This week 7 game could wind up deciding the SOC I title and have huge playoff implications for the Vikings. Both teams will feature aerial attacks from Eastern's Eric Manley and Symmes Valleys Bronx Carpenter. So expect to see the old porkskin fly around that night.


Portsmouth at Fairland

Portsmouth leads series 5-7

Last Meeting: 2024 - Fairland 22, Portsmouth 21

Last seasons' tilt was arguably the game of the year. This could be an important game in the OVC in terms of staying the race for the title, especially since both teams will have plenty of new faces playing this fall. Here's hoping for an encore performance.


Week 8 (October 10-11)

Portsmouth at Rock Hill

Portsmouth leads series 12-1

Last meeting: 2024 - Portsmouth 42, Rock Hill 21

This could wind up being a crucial game in the OVC race, as well as playoff position. The last time the Trojans played on The Hill, they had to make a stop on a two-point conversion play to avoid an upset bid. The Redmen will be eyeing to repeat that game with a different outcome.


Beaver Eastern at Portsmouth Notre Dame

Eastern leads series 6-4

Last meeting: 2024 - Eastern 43, Notre Dame 22

This will be a key game in deciding the SOC 1 title. The last time these two played at Spartan Stadium, the Titans nearly pulled off the win two years ago to win the league. With the Eagles being the odds-on favorite to win the league, a win here could clinch a 4th-straight championship.


Week 9 (October 17-18)

Fairland at Coal Grove

Coal Grove leads series 44-31-0

Last Meeting: 2024 - Fairland 36, Coal Grove 8

This be be a highly anticipated matchup pitting last season's OVC champion against this season's odds-on favorite to win the league. And depending on how these two fair against other OVC foes, it's plausible that this game could decide the title. The Hornets are looking to snap an 8-game skid to the Dragons as well and turn the tide of the series back in their favor.

Week 10 (October 24-25)

Ashland at Johnson Central

Johnson Central leads series 17-8

Last Meeting: 2024 - Ashland 41, Johnson Central 36

When looking in the dictionary for the meaning of a wild finish, last seasons' game between these two would be in the description. The Eagles scored with 26 second left to take a 36-34. But a 53-yard kickoff return and a wide-open touchdown catch by Dylan Duckwyler gave the Tomcats the thrilling win. They may not replicate the same finish in this year's edition, but there's potential for this one to still be a classic matchup.


East Carter at Russell

Russell leads series 34-3

Last Meeting: 2024 - Russell 23, East Carter 14

The Red Devils pulled off an impressive win in Grayson last season to claim their first district title since 2021. This year should be much of the same, with both teams trying to grind it out against each other for the district crown.
